To solve MP4 and Blu-ray Player playback issues, a widely easy workaround is to convert MP4 to a fully compatible format with your Blu-ray Player. If your MP4 files are rejected by your Blu-ray Player, it's most likely the codecs in the MP4 files are unaccepted by your Blu-ray Player. MP4, is a container format which can hold various video and audio codecs.
